1.1.2 Warnings related to safety of measurement functions
1.1.2.1 HV AC, HV DC, HV AC programmable, HV DC programmable
A dangerous voltage up to 5 kV
AC
or 6 kVDC is applied to the HV instrument outputs during the test. Therefore special safety consideration must be taken when performing this test!
MI 3394 CE MultiTesterXA Instrument set and accessories
Only a skilled person familiar with hazardous voltages can perform this
measurement!
DO NOT perform this test if any damage or abnormality (test leads, instrument) is
noted!
Never touch exposed probe tip, connections equipment under test or any other
energized part during the measurements. Make sure that NOBODY can contact them either!
DO NOT touch any part of test probe in front of the barrier (keep your fingers behind
the finger guards on the probe) – possible danger of electric shock!
It is a good practice to use lowest possible trip-out current.
1.1.2.2 Diff. Leakage, Ipe Leakage, Touch Leakage, Power, Leak’s & Power
It is advisable not to run tested devices with load currents above 10 A for more than
15 minutes. Load currents higher than 10 A can result in high temperatures of On/Off switch and fuse holders!

3.3 Symbols and messages
Supply voltage warning
Possible causes:
No earth connection.
Instrument is connected to an IT earthing
system. Press YES to continue normally or NO to continue in a limited mode (measurements are disabled).
Warning:
The instrument must be earthed properly to work safely!
Resistance L-N > 30 k
In pre-test a high input resistance was measured. Possible causes:
Device under test is not connected or switched
on
Input fuse of device under test is blown.
Select YES to proceed with or NO to cancel measurement.
Resistance L-N < 10
In pre-test a very low resistance of the device under test supply input was measured. This can result in a high current after applying power to the device under test. If the too high current is only of short duration (caused by a short inrush current) the test can be performed otherwise not.
Select YES to proceed with or NO to cancel measurement
Resistance L-N < 30
In pre-test a low input resistance of the device under test was measured. This can result in a high current after applying power to the device. If the high current is only of short duration (caused by a short inrush current) the test can be performed, otherwise not.
Select YES to proceed with or NO to cancel measurement.
